Check virtual platforms like Zillow and Realtor.com for more insights and ratings .Becoming a Real Estate Agent in North Carolina: A Step-by-Step Guide Embarking on a career as a real estate representative in North Carolina involves a series of necessary steps. First, you'll need to satisfy the basic requirements, which include being at least 18 years of age old, possessing a high school diploma, and demonstrating integrity. Next, you must finish a state-approved real estate program – approximately 45 sessions for the sales certification – focusing on North Carolina property regulations and procedures. Following program finish, you'll achieve the state exam, which comprises both a national and a state-specific part. Importantly, you must then join with a registered firm – a crucial step as you can't operate independently until you obtain your broker's certification. Finally, you'll submit your application to the North Carolina Real Estate Commission for verification and receive your formal real estate permit.
